Output 50e8d575371ef924e5e4a535e44be9a16f3d0c20be890253949fcf9b104003fb:0

value
15139453
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 904c96f2128436e86c6e89410b7062e4a52b3dfd OP_EQUALVERIFY OP_CHECKSIG
address
1E9z4AYDQTGDBhTScozjny9sL2FYdbK7Na
transaction
50e8d575371ef924e5e4a535e44be9a16f3d0c20be890253949fcf9b104003fb
spent
true